Tasting Note
Pronounced sauce (jiang) aroma: roasted grain, soy, and umami with dried fruit, honey, toasted sesame and nutty notes. Full-bodied, smooth, with warm, long, slightly smoky and savory finish.

Production Method
Traditional Moutai method: sorghum and wheat qū, solid-state pit fermentation with multiple cycles (commonly described as 9 steams, 8 ferments, 7 distills), aged and masterfully blended using 15‑year base wines.
Vineyard Info
Produced by Kweichow Moutai Co., Ltd., the iconic state-owned Maotai distillery in Guizhou, China, renowned for centuries-old sauce‑aroma baijiu traditions and premium, collectible bottlings.
